Category: Retirement Visa
Overview: Liberia does not offer a specific, dedicated retirement visa program. Foreigners seeking long-term stay must typically apply for general residence permits, often linked to employment, business, or other established purposes.
Eligibility: No specific eligibility for a retirement visa exists. Long-term stay requires meeting general residence permit criteria, which may include financial solvency, local sponsorship, or investment.
